I am a M.S. student in Computer Science at Stanford University, where I am fortunate to work with Prof. Jure Leskovec and Stefano Ermon. Previously, I earned my B.S. from Tsinghua University. My primary research interests include post-training for LLM agents, reinforcement learning, and adapting/customizing agents for novel tasks and complex systems. I’m also broadly interested in long-context LLMs, privacy-preserving AI, and multimodal diffusion models.

In summer 2025, I was an Applied Scientist Intern at Amazon Web Service Bedrock, where I worked on multi-turn RL post-training for code generation.
